Civil Rights Data Collection
This page contains information on the Civil Rights Data Collection (CRDC). It is specifically prepared for the use of the CRDC in the development of State and local Report Cards, as mandated by Elementary and Secondary Education Act (ESEA). The data in the following spreadsheets on this page are derived directly from the national public use data file which is prepared and made available to States by the Office for Civil rights (OCR).
Nevada Disclaimer: The Nevada Department of Education (NDE) does not collect or validate these data. Additionally, the CRDC’s definitions for many data elements are different from those used by NDE. Per ESEA, data from certain CRDC categories are required to be incorporated into state and district report cards annually.
About the CRDC: The CRDC is a biennial survey (conducted every other school year) of all public schools and school districts in the United States. The CRDC measures student access to courses, programs, staff, and resources that impact education equity and opportunity for students. The CRDC is a longstanding and critical aspect of the overall enforcement and monitoring strategy used by the OCR. In addition, the CRDC is a valuable resource for other federal agencies, policymakers and researchers, educators and school officials, parents and students, and other members of the public who seek data on student equity and opportunity.
